Alabama's stance on daily fantasy sports (DFS) like DraftKings is complex and lacks explicit legal clarity. Unlike some states with clear-cut legislation, Alabama's legal framework leaves room for interpretation, leading to uncertainty for residents interested in participating. This article will delve into the nuances of the situation, addressing common questions and concerns.
Is DraftKings Legal in Alabama?
The short answer is: it's unclear. Alabama doesn't have a specific law explicitly prohibiting or legalizing DFS. This absence of clear legislation creates a grey area, leaving the matter open to potential legal challenges. While DraftKings operates in many states, its legality in Alabama remains uncertain due to the lack of definitive regulatory action.
What are the Legal Risks of Playing DraftKings in Alabama?
Because of the ambiguous legal status, participating in DraftKings in Alabama carries inherent risks. Although no one has been prosecuted for playing DFS in Alabama, the lack of specific legal protection means you're operating in a legal gray area. This means there's a potential risk, however slight, of facing legal repercussions.

How Does Alabama's Legal Landscape Compare to Other States?
Many states have chosen to either explicitly legalize DFS through legislation or create regulatory frameworks to oversee the industry. Other states maintain a prohibitive stance, while some remain in a similar ambiguous situation to Alabama. This variation in state-level regulations highlights the fragmented nature of the DFS legal landscape in the US.
